Cheapest Available Dixieland Crossing Studio Apartments

Currently the lowest priced Studio apartment unit Dixieland Crossing of Rogers, AR is the Pulse Model starting from $999 at Ritter and Spool. The average price for all Studio apartments in Dixieland Crossing is currently $1,144.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available Studio options in the area:

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Dixieland Crossing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Dixieland Crossing with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Dixieland Crossing is at Ritter and Spool listed at $999.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Dixieland Crossing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Dixieland Crossing is $1,144.

What is the largest available Studio Dixieland Crossing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Dixieland Crossing is a 513 square feet unit starting from $1,049 at Ritter and Spool.

What is the average size for Dixieland Crossing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Dixieland Crossing is currently 482 sq ft.
